The Metric CFOs Struggle to Track: AI Usage
RSS SUMMARY · AGGREGATED FROM TWSJ
Finance chiefs are trying to get a better read on how much AI their companies are using to avoid a sticker shock moment as vendors begin charging for the technology by tokens.
